    I must avoid rambling on about the consoles themselves here but I think XBL offers the better experience, and so it should at £40p/a versus PSN which is free. Although I hardly ever use the thing anyway (only GTA IV when it came out and more recently CoD4) I'm still alright with paying the money.

    I don't care whose fault it is - I just find PSN really annoying at times. The main thing I've played on PSN is Fifa 09 and it is just so aggravating. About 50% of the time it loses the connection with other player or it gets to the team selection page and becomes unresponsive. Maybe it's not Sony's fault or whatever, like I said I don't care. All I know is I paid what... about £300 for the bloody thing so I expect better.

    Yeah XBL requires a subscription and yeah I had to buy a wireless adapter but as well as the price differences in downloadable content mentioned in the OP, think about the price differences in the consoles themselves! Then there's the lack of headset with the PS3 so I really don't think just saying 'well PSN is free' holds any value tbh.

    When it comes to buying games, although I paid for both consoles, the 360 is more my brother's and is in his room, so I'd naturally prefer to buy the game for PS3. But when I think about playing online, I'm kind of thinking there's a high chance trying to play it online will be somewhat stressful and then as I've already got a subscription to XBL, I may as well just get it for 360.

    The one thing I would say, is that the subscription should be for your console, not each individual account. It sucks that me and my brother both need separate subscriptions.

    As for the avatars etc, the Xbox is probably aimed at a younger market to who all that kind of stuff is appealing whereas the PS3 tries to be more sophisticated and is marketed as more than a games console. However I find general scoring on games a lot easier to follow on the 360 (although I won't go into this as it may be due to the games I've played on wither console).

    I actually thought PSN's 'Homes' was fantastic when I first had a look at it and everyone was running around with Rorschach masks (I'd just seen Watchmen ), but yeah, it's basically their answer to the standard Xbox headset and the novelty wears off after an hour or so exploring.

    Btw, this is all coming from a PlayStation "fanboy". I had hardly ever even seen an Xbox until I bought a 360 and always thought they were awful looking hunks of **** but to be fair, I have enjoyed it a million times more than my PS3. Whenever I have this discussion irl with my mates (who are probably also PS FBs as they've only had PS2/3s), they just disregard any valid point I make and insist the PS3/PSN is better. They never really have anything to back-up their statement though :rolleyes:.

    Just to stray slightly off topic; I love the fact I can plug in my iPod and play music on the 360. Seems like such a trivial feature yet the PS3 doesn't have it. The flexibility of the controllers in terms of power (batteries/power pack/cable), is also really useful at times.
